A really exceptional late summer day is the backdrop for this run along the North Wales Coast. Traction is a Class 175 provided by TfW and there’s lots to keep you interested. Join us on this scenic run over one of the country’s most beautiful coastal railways.

Addendum

The Class 175s were introduced in June 2000

The TSS Duke of Lancaster sailed between Heysham and Belfast between 19551975

The Menai Straight should read Menai Strait

Holyhead is correctly named Ynys Môn in Welsh.
